DEF LEPPARD has released a new single, “Just Like 73”. You can now listen to the track, which features a guest guitar solo from Tom Morello, below.
The song arrives on seven-inch vinyl on August 2, 2024 and will be available in a special color variant only through the band’s D2C store and in black at all retailers. Making a splash, BBC Radio 2 just world premiered the track as a “Global Exclusive” this morning.
Of the collaboration, DEF LEPPARD singer Joe Elliott shares: “It encapsulates a time that burned deep into our DNA. We wanted to celebrate that very important and glorious time.”
DEF LEPPARD guitarist Phil Collen adds: “When I saw David Bowie on TV between 1972 and 1973, everything I thought I knew about music went from black and white to vivid Technicolor. Our song ‘Just Like 73’ represents that awakening.”
Morello says: “I had a blast rocking a solo on ‘Just Like 73’. I played ‘Rock Of Ages’ in my college cover band almost 40 years ago and here DEF LEPPARD are still killing it in stadiums with a brand new tune that’s one of their best.”
